#aebfb5 color RGB value is (174,191,181). #aebfb5 color name is Custom Color color.

#aebfb5 hex color red value is 174, green value is 191 and the blue value of its RGB is 181.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#aebfb5 hue: 0.40, saturation: 0.12 and the lightness value of aebfb5 is 0.72.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#aebfb5 color hex is 0.09, 0.00, 0.05, 0.25. Web safe color of #aebfb5 is #99cccc. Color #aebfb5 contains mainly GREEN color.

About #AEBFB5 Custom Color

#AEBFB5 (Custom Color) is a green-based color with RGB values of 174, 191, 181. This color belongs to the green color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#aebfb5,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#aebfb5 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#aebfb5), RGB (rgb(174, 191, 181)), HSL (hsl(145, 12%, 72%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#99cccc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
